My 1st (and last entered) POC concourse over at former Ontario Motor Speedway 1975. Entered in the modified Street driven class with my 1974 2.0L turbo. Also had the 5 bolt upgraded F+ R suspension, and a set of polished 6x15"s Fuchs (Robert Wood Wheels). Took 2nd place , as they deducted points for exhaust carbon inside the 2½" tailpipe (IMG:style_emoticons/default/laugh.gif)
